  • Abstract
    Motivated by the technological advances in high speed manufacturing, and by the great interest in the switched reluctance motors (SRM) we investigate the control problems of SRM. However, the SRM presents a coupled nonlinear multivariable control structure. A high performance control can not be made using linear techniques. In order to obtain a linear equivalent system, a nonlinear control, which compensates for all the nonlinearities, is searched using the feedback linearization technique.
